Kokernag Kings lifts PPL title, defeats Malik Sports by 3 wickets in finals
Share on Facebook

Sheikh Nadeem

Anantnag, Aug 14: In an ongoing Palpora Premier League Kokernag Kings on Sunday lifted the title while defeating team Malik Sports by 3 wickets played at Palpora ground.

After winning the toss, team Malik Sports elected to bat first While setting a target of 94 runs for team Kokernag Kings.

While chasing the target, team Kokernag Kings finished the target set by opponent team in 8 overs.
Rayees Dar from the winning team (Kokernag Kings) was declared as Man Of Match (MOM) as well as Man of the series for his briliant knock through out the tournament.
As per the official a total of 32 teams of this mega tournament played 44 Matches.

Pertinently, besides being given the trophies and mementos to the teams among winner team and runner up team in the tournament were felicitated with the cash prizes of Rs 20,000 (winner team) and Rs. 10,000 for (Runner up team).
On the occasion Conveners of Palpora Cricket Club which were established to ensure the best possible arrangement for the conduct of the tournament also were felicitated with mementos.

Bilal Azaad on the occasion while appreciating winning team said that playing a game is important than winning or losing because, every game we play has its own importance and value in our life. “Sometimes a game can change our lives. It is better to learn every-time, rather than seeing to winning or losing,” he said.
While speaking about the important initiatives the participation of students and non students in games and sports,

Saif ud din Malik as chief guest said that sports tournaments are proving very helpfull in tapping and channelising sports talent at grass roots level.

Other dignitaries were present on the valedictory cum award ceremony included Mohd Asif Naikoo, Nazir Ahmad Mir, Sartaj Ahmad, Malik Saifullah, Shabir Mir, Majid Bhat, Suhail Mir and Correspondent Sheikh Nadeem.
